Literature review and historical context -- New settlement case study: Dickens Heath, Solihull -- Urban extension case study: Upton, Northampton -- Urban extension case study: Newcastle Great Park -- Urban extension case study: Hampton, Peterborough -- New settlement case study: South Woodham Ferrers, Essex -- Urban extension case study: Caterham barracks, Surrey -- The case for linked new settlements.
Seeks to establish good practice in developing new settlements and urban extensions by drawing lessons from some recently developed examples. The case studies featured here are all very different in composition and size, but they have all been successfully brought forward through the planning system and have used innovative approaches to providing good-quality development on the ground.
